Join Harvey Performance Company National Applications Engineer Don Grandt in the 10th episode of In the Loupe TV: Utilizing Surface Feet (SFM) in Your CNC Applications.
In this episode of In the Loupe TV, join the "Cutting Tool Counselor," Don Grandt, as he dives into a commonly misunderstood cutting tool topic, Surface Feet Per Minute (SFM). Learn how surface footage may be killing your end mill, and how you can start strategically manipulating your SFM to get the most productivity and tool life out of your CNC cutting tools.

I noticed this the other day running 718 inconel! Running a larger step over with slower feed we achieved the same mrr and tools last for hours vs every other part replacing tools! Holding a .0005 total tolerance. Also ran another 718 job 3in deep 2in dia. Running a chip splitter 5fl. vs a 8fl. Tool the 8fl didn't make it through one part. 30mins machine time. 5fl. With splitter super cheap off brand tool lasted over an hour in cut. Before needing replaced! Splitting the path into 2 segment depths vs full depth helped out a ton! No pilot hole full helical to depth. About 30mins machine time but not bad for a worn out mori seiki
